The unit weight of concrete (density) varies depending on the amount and density of the aggregate, the amount of entrained air (and entrapped air), and the water and cement content. A normal weight concrete weighs 2400 kg per cubic meter or 145 lbs per cubic foot (3915 lbs per cubic yard). The water absorption of concrete can vary from 4 or 5 % for really good concrete, to 10% for pretty ordinary concrete.
